About this experience
Phuket Elephant Sanctuary is the first ethical elephant sanctuary in Phuket where elephants roam around, bathe and sozialize freely across 30 acres of lush, tropical land bordering the Khao Phra Thaeo National Park in North East Phuket. We buy all rescued elephants to ensure that Phuket Elephant Sanctuary is their final home, and we offer professional veterinary care for old and injured elephants. By visiting us, you are supporting a sustainable, ethical and compassionate approach to elephant tourism where elephants have the freedom to live naturally. National Geographic, Lonely Planet and The Guardian have all endorsed our ethical approach.

Elephants in their natural environment
A great afternoon learning about how the sanctuary cares for elephants that come for re-homing from all over Thailand. Knowledgeable guides who give specific details about all the elephants in their care. The tour is all about seeing elephants in their natural environments. Staff were all wonderful and the meal / food provided was very good. Would definitely recommend.
